极速挑战!一键测试你的服务器性能
服务器速度测试

首页 2024-09-29 01:50:28



服务器速度测试:优化用户体验的关键驱动力 在当今数字化时代,服务器性能直接关系到企业网站的访问速度、数据处理的效率以及用户的整体体验

    一个高效、稳定的服务器不仅是技术实力的体现,更是企业吸引用户、提升品牌形象的基石

    因此,进行全面而深入的服务器速度测试,成为了每个企业不可忽视的重要环节

    本文将详细阐述服务器速度测试的重要性、测试方法、评估标准及优化策略,以期为企业构建更加流畅的在线环境提供有力指导

     一、服务器速度测试的重要性 1. 提升用户体验: 用户体验是网站成功的关键

    慢速加载的页面不仅会让用户感到沮丧,还可能直接导致用户流失

    根据研究,如果网页加载时间超过3秒,超过50%的用户会选择离开

    因此,通过服务器速度测试,及时发现并解决瓶颈问题,对于提升用户满意度至关重要

     2. 优化SEO排名: 搜索引擎优化(SEO)中,网站加载速度是一个重要的排名因素

    快速加载的页面有助于提升网站在搜索引擎中的排名,从而吸引更多自然流量

     3. 降低运营成本: 高效的服务器能够更快速地处理请求,减少资源消耗和带宽占用,进而降低企业的运营成本

    此外,通过测试发现潜在问题并提前解决,还能避免因服务器故障导致的业务中断和额外修复费用

     二、服务器速度测试的方法 1. 基准测试: 在没有任何负载的情况下,对服务器进行性能测试,以了解其基础性能指标,如CPU使用率、内存占用、磁盘I/O速度等

    这有助于建立一个性能基线,为后续测试提供对比依据

     2. 压力测试: 模拟高并发访问场景,对服务器进行压力测试,以评估其在极端负载下的表现

    通过不断增加请求量,观察服务器的响应时间、吞吐量及资源消耗情况,发现潜在的瓶颈点

     3. 响应时间测试: 测量从用户发起请求到服务器响应并返回结果的时间

    这包括网络延迟、服务器处理时间和数据传输时间等多个环节

    通过多次测试并取平均值,可以更准确地评估服务器的响应速度

     4. 网络带宽测试: 测试服务器所在网络环境的带宽能力,确保数据传输速度不会成为性能瓶颈

    这包括上传和下载速度的测试,以及网络稳定性的评估

     三、评估标准 1. 响应时间: 理想的页面加载时间应控制在2秒以内

    对于复杂页面或应用,也应尽量保持在可接受的范围内(如3-5秒)

     2. 吞吐量: 在高并发场景下,服务器应能稳定地处理大量请求,并保持较低的失败率和较高的响应成功率

     3. 资源利用率: CPU、内存和磁盘等资源的利用率应保持在合理范围内,避免过度消耗导致性能下降或系统崩溃

     4. 可扩展性: 服务器架构应具备良好的可扩展性,以便在业务增长时能够轻松扩展资源,满足更高的性能需求

     四、优化策略 1. 硬件升级: 根据测试结果,对性能瓶颈明显的硬件进行升级,如增加CPU核心数、扩大内存容量、使用更快的硬盘等

     2. 软件优化: 优化服务器操作系统、数据库及应用程序的配置,减少不必要的资源消耗和等待时间

    同时,采用缓存技术、负载均衡等策略提升整体性能

     3. 网络优化: 优化网络架构,减少网络延迟和丢包率

    考虑使用CDN(内容分发网络)加速静态资源传输,减轻服务器负担

     4. 定期维护: 定期对服务器进行维护检查,包括清理日志文件、更新软件补丁、优化数据库索引等,确保服务器处于最佳状态

     综上所述,服务器速度测试是企业提升用户体验、优化SEO排名、降低运营成本的关键手段

    通过科学的测试方法、明确的评估标准和有效的优化策略,企业可以构建出高效、稳定的在线环境,为业务发展提供强有力的技术支撑